Description
The fine wine from Chateau Duhart-Milon is often described as a classic version of the Pauillac appellation. It has a distinguished and reserved character. The courtier Abraham Lawton noted as early as 1815 that "it has firm taste, a fine colour, and a pronounced sap". This strong personality of Chateau Duhart-Milon remains accurate today
Winery Technical Data
Grape varieties: Cabernet Sauvignon 70 to 80%, Merlot 20 to 30%.
Length of ageing in oak barrels: 14 months (50% new).
Average annual production: 20 000 to 25 000 cases.
